Descripción del empleo

PayXpert is a pioneer in omnichannel payments and a subsidiary of the Société Générale group. We serve a diverse array of local and international brands both online and in-store, spanning various sectors. At the heart of our vision is the creation of a payment ecosystem that fosters an inclusive commerce experience for all.

We have developed services that focus on revenue optimisation, performance enhancement, fraud prevention, and seamless payment orchestration. Our expertise extends to cross-border payments and alternative payment methods such as Alipay+ and WeChat Pay. Furthermore, our solutions are designed with accessibility in mind, offering features that cater to the visually impaired, ensuring everyone can engage in the modern commerce landscape.

The Senior Backend Developer is responsible for designing, building and evolving the backend services that support PayXpert's Payment Gateway, Secure Store and other security‑sensitive components within the core payments platform

.The role spans mainly on the PHP‑based e‑commerce gateway but also on the Java/Kotlin payments platform components, working across these stacks to deliver and maintain secure transaction services

.The role operates with advanced technical expertise and high autonomy, developing complex backend features, maintaining service integrity and ensuring the protection of sensitive transactional data within a regulated and compliance‑driven environment.

Key Responsibilities
  • Design, develop, and maintain payment-oriented backend services across both PHP (e‑commerce gateway) and Java/Kotlin (core payments platform) codebases
  • Contribute to core payment backend applications with a strong focus on security-sensitive transaction flows.
  • Identify gaps or limitations in core backend services and propose technical solutions aligned with business needs.
  • Analyze business and technical requirements to assess feasibility and implementation impact.
  • Own backend components end-to-end, from design and implementation through production support. Act as a co‑owner of the PHP e‑commerce gateway, sharing accountability for its evolution, security and reliability.
Security, Reliability & Performance
  • Apply secure coding practices appropriate for transaction-critical and sensitive data environments.
  • Support the implementation of payment protocols and security-related service interactions.
  • Participate in incident analysis and troubleshooting related to payment services.
  • Ensure backend services meet reliability, performance, and data integrity requirements.
  • Critically review AI-assisted code for security, correctness and compliance before it reaches production, treating AI output as a draft to be validated rather than trusted by default. Ensure no sensitive transactional data, secrets or regulated information is exposed to AI tooling.
Testing, Quality & Continuous Integration
  • Design and perform unit and integration testing for payment services.
  • Debug and resolve defects identified during CI pipelines and iterative builds.
  • Maintain and continuously improve test coverage and backend quality standards.
  • Participate actively in code reviews to ensure consistency, quality, and security standards.
  • Use AI coding assistants to accelerate test authoring, refactoring and debugging, while retaining full ownership and accountability for the quality of the delivered code.
  • Work closely with Product Managers to design and deliver backend solutions using agile methodologies.
  • Collaborate with peer developers, QA engineers, and release teams across the Core Business Domain.
  • Provide technical support for complex production issues and internal problem-solving when required.
  • Contribute to improving backend architecture, service interactions, and development practices.
  • Support documentation and knowledge sharing related to Secure Store services.
  • Actively contribute to improving system robustness and long-term maintainability.
  • Help mature the team's practices for effective and responsible AI-assisted development, sharing prompts, patterns and guardrails that improve productivity without compromising security.
Requirements
  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or related fields.
  • 7–10 years of total backend development experience, including secure, high‑risk backend systems.
  • 4–6 years in similar senior PHP/Java/Kotlin backend roles, owning production services and developing secure backend features.
  • Experience working with REST-based backend architectures and service-oriented systems.
  • Strong familiarity with development and delivery tools: Git, GitLab, Docker, CI/CD pipelines, and issue-tracking tools.
  • Hands‑on experience using AI coding assistants in a professional software development workflow, with an understanding of their security and data‑confidentiality implications.
  • Experience working in payments, fintech, or other regulated and security-sensitive environments is a strong plus.
  • Exposure to or ability to collaborate on systems built with Java / Spring Boot is a great plus.
  • Fluent English is mandatory.
  • French and/or Spanish are a plus.
